Schiller Bikes
Schiller Bike Features:
Superyacht Cycle Race
With its proprietary drive train, integrated steering and propulsion and carbon drive belts, Schiller Bikes have been designed so riders get the maximum speed on the water for the minimum effort. A speedy 16kph, can be reached making every ride full of fun.
Steering into the Blue Beyond
Navigating the ocean is easy with this floating bike’s integrated steering and propulsion. The revolutionary outdrive provides an incredible amount of stability, manoeuvrability, and steering control. Reverse peddling allows for speed management and advanced manoeuvring.
Built to Superyacht Standards
The Schiller Bike’s frame is made from powder-coated tig welded T6 aluminium, premium stainless steel, and has anodised components throughout. The pontoons are made from rugged, high pressure, drop-stitch, all designed to withstand the harsh environment of the ocean.
On Your Bike Off Your Bike
Getting on and off the bike is easy. Whether you’re launching off a yacht, beach, jetty, or climbing up out of the water, the bike’s design makes it super stable on the water. Users can stand on the pontoons, jump off, and climb back on without any fear of tipping over.
